Job Summary

We are seeking a highly skilled Insolvency Advisor to join our Personal Debt Solutions team at BDO. As a key member of our team, you will be responsible for providing expert advice and guidance to clients in need of debt resolution.

Key Responsibilities
  • Drafting and Reviewing Documents

Prepare and review documents, letters, and correspondence to clients, ensuring accuracy and attention to detail.

Database Management

Accurately enter documents into internal systems, creating formal documents in the insolvency database.

Report Analysis and Creditor Management

Conduct report analysis, monitor creditor claims, and follow up by reviewing and entering income and expense information.

Team Support

Assist the Personal Debt Solutions department with various duties, ensuring seamless day-to-day operations.

Community Outreach and Engagement

Engage in community outreach and promote personal debt solutions offerings through effective communication and relationship-building.
